Lite / Pro версия против опции обновления биллинга в приложении - PullRequest
15 голосов
/ 27 сентября 2011

У меня есть бесплатная версия с ограниченным функционалом и рекламой и платная версия.с полным набором функций без рекламы.

Мне интересно, я должен сделать другую версию.приложение платное / бесплатное и загрузить его на рыночную или облегченную версию и IN-APP-PURCHASE для обновления до профессиональной версии?

Каким должен быть лучший выбор в этом случае?если вы можете дать представление о плюсах и минусах IAP, и метод pro / lite был бы великолепен.

1Q: если пользователь установит бесплатную версию.> совершает покупку в приложении> удаляет

Если он загрузит ее снова, он нажмет на покупку в приложении.Рынок попросит у него деньги снова (поскольку он уже заплатил?

ref: IAP android.

Ответы [ 2 ]

2 голосов
/ 27 сентября 2011

Не совсем вопрос программирования, лучший выбор зависит от многих вещей.Короче говоря, IAB немного сложнее интегрировать, но он может обеспечить лучшее взаимодействие с пользователем: не нужно устанавливать отдельное приложение, а потом удалять бесплатное и т. Д. Возможно, вам следует сначала прочитать IAB reference чтобы понять, как это работает.

Что касается вашего вопроса, если вы используете управляемый элемент, покупка привязывается к учетной записи Google пользователя, поэтому они получат обновление после перехода на новое устройство бесплатно.(вам нужно восстановить транзакции при первом запуске, чтобы убедиться в этом).

0 голосов
/ 23 февраля 2012

Вы также можете использовать лицензионный ключ, например DocumentsToGo. Пользователь должен загрузить второе приложение, но вы можете даже настроить его так, чтобы оно не отображалось в ящике приложения, в основном пользователь не заметил бы, что он добавляет другое приложение.

...